ELIGIBLE BREEDS & REGISTRY Only purebred Afghan Hounds, Azawakhs, Basenjis, Borzoi, Cirneco dell’Etna, Greyhounds, Ibizan Hounds, Irish Wolfhounds, Italian Greyhounds, Pharaoh Hounds, Rhodesian Ridgebacks, Salukis, Scottish Deerhounds,Silken Windhound, Sloughis, and Whippets. Limited breeds may be entered in the Limited Stake or the Singles Stake. Limited breeds currently include purebred Chart Polski, Galgo Español, Magyar Agar, Peruvian Inca Orchid, Portuguese Podengo (Pequeno), Portuguese Podengo (Medio & Grande), and must be individually registered with the appropriate registry. All entries shall be individually registered with the AKC (including ILP & PAL), the NGA, the UKC, the FCI, an ASFA-recognized foreign or ASFA Board approved registry, or possess a CRN from the SPDBS. A photocopy of acceptable registry must be submitted with each hound’s first ASFA field trial entry; this requirement is waived for hounds registered with the NGA.

REGULAR STAKES OFFERED: OPEN - Any eligible sighthound, excluding ASFA Field Champions of record that has met ASFA Certification requirements. FIELD CHAMPION - Any ASFA Field Champion VETERAN - Any eligible sighthound which is 6 years or older on the day of the trial, except Irish

Wolfhounds whose age shall be at least 5 years; and Afghans, Rhodesian Ridgebacks, Salukis and Whippets whose age shall be at least 7 years of age and has met ASFA certification requirements. Points go toward V-FCh and V-LCM titles.

SINGLE STAKE: Any eligible sighthound including those disqualified to run in other stakes. Each hound runs alone. Not eligible for Best of Breed or Best in Field. Hounds are eligible to earn TCP and CPX titles from the Singles stake. Limited breeds are not eligible for these titles. LIMITED - Any eligible sighthound of an eligible Limited stake that has met certification requirements. Not eligible for Best of Breed or Best in field.

BEST IN FIELD NOT OFFERED

GENERAL INFORMATION Conditions of Entry: All entries must be one year or older on the day of the trial. Stakes will be split into flights by public random draw if the entry in any regular stake is 20 or more. Bitches in season, lame hounds and hounds with breed disqualifications will be excused at roll call. Spayed, neutered, monorchid or cryptorchid hounds without breed disqualifications may be entered; hounds with breed disqualifications are not eligible to enter except in the Single Stake. Hounds not present at the time of roll call will be scratched. All hounds will run twice, in trios if possible or braces (except in the Single Stake), unless excused, dismissed or disqualified.

ADVISEMENTS – PLEASE READ • Falcon, Colorado is at a high-altitude (6800 ft above sea

level.) This is considered the high desert.

• Due to the high altitude, please ensure your hounds AND you are in top physical condition.

• Sunscreen and lots of water are strongly recommended.

• The field is NATURAL TERRAIN tending to be dry, uneven ground with a few patches of prairie plants, cactus, goatheads, and some rocks. The field is mowed prior to the trial. Care is taken to remove rocks and cactus from the path of the lure. This is NOT a manicured lawn.

• The ground can be hard, packed dirt depending on whether it has rained recently. Sandy soil is also present

• Be sure to check your dog’s feet frequently for cactus, goatheads, and the condition of their pads.

• You and your dogs will NEED more water than you think is normal due to the altitude, dry conditions and lack of humidity.

• We do our best to patch holes in the ground from the various wildlife; as well as remove cactus and rocks from the path of the lure. Participants are encouraged to help walk the field BEFORE the trial to patch holes.

• July can be VERY hot in Colorado. We will provide water and pools to cool your dog. You are encouraged to bring your own as well.

You can make a difference, even if you can help out for an hour or so.. Easy ways to volunteer at a lure coursing field trial (and you don't even have to be a CLCA member): Field Setup/Tear Down

✦Come early (one hour before roll call) and start by carrying equipment.

✦Learn as you go: how to place pulleys and tie downs; how to measure the course.

✦Help pick up the course at the end of the day. Inspection

✦Check-in dogs; learn how to use the wicket. Help get the trial moving in the morning! Field Clerk

✦Volunteer for one or two breeds – get paperwork from the judges and deliver to the field trial secretary.

✦Learn how scores are tabulated and recorded. Help correct math errors.

✦The benefit is you will get a whole new perspective on the course and may learn by listening to the judges. Paddock

✦Volunteer for one or two breeds – keep the trial moving by making sure people know when they are up next. Help your fellow participants

✦Many people need help managing multiple dogs. Instead of sitting in your car, offer to hold a dog or release a dog. Scoreboard

✦Hang-up scoresheets… keep the trial moving. Lure Operator

✦Hang around and talk to the lure operator between courses.

✦If you are interested, try running the lure around before the trial, at lunch or after the trial at practice. Practice

✦Give the volunteers who have been working all day a break!

✦Take the practice list, inspect the dogs, call out the names. THANK YOU FOR VOLUNTEERING. Everyone will appreciate your efforts, and the trial will run more smoothly.

AMERICAN SIGHTHOUND FIELD ASSOCIATION HOUND CERTIFICATION

Rule effective October 1, 1994: Ch. V, Sec. 4 (a) OPEN STAKE: To be eligible to enter the open stake, a hound must have been certified by a licensed judge within the year preceding the closing date for the entry or have previously competed in the Open Stake. This eligibility requirement also applies to a hound entered in the Limited or Veteran Stake, which has not competed in Open previously.
